¿Qué es Ruby?
Ruby es un lenguaje de programación de propósito general que puede utilizarse para crear una amplia gama de productos.
Ruby fue diseñado en 1993 por Yukihiro «Matz» Matsumoto en Japón. La primera versión del lenguaje (0.95) se publicó en 1995.
Según el índice TIOBE, Ruby se encuentra entre los 10 lenguajes de programación más populares del mundo. Ruby está ganando popularidad, y un framework llamado Ruby on Rails ha contribuido a aumentar su uso para la programación web.
Ruby es un lenguaje de programación flexible y fácil, por lo que muchos desarrolladores lo utilizan. Puedes crear una aplicación móvil, una plataforma web, utilidades de sistema, bases de datos, aplicaciones para computadoras de escritorio y una gran variedad de cosas.
Características de Ruby
Algunas características de Ruby:
- Ruby es un código abierto y está disponible libremente en la web, pero está sujeto a una licencia.
- El uso más común de Ruby es para aplicaciones web.
- Ruby es un lenguaje de programación orientado a objetos.
- Ruby es un lenguaje de programación del lado del servidor, similar a Python y PERL.
- Ruby puede integrarse en HTML (lenguaje de marcado de hipertexto)
- Ruby tiene una sintaxis similar a la de muchos lenguajes de programación como C++ y Perl.
- Ruby es fácil de aprender
Ruby Vs. Ruby on Rails
¿Cuál es la diferencia entre Ruby y Ruby on Rails? A veces se confunden sus similitudes y diferencias, pero son dos entidades distintas con características diferenciadas.
Ruby es un lenguaje de programación de propósito general, Rails no es un lenguaje de programación, es una colección de bibliotecas. Ruby on Rails es un framework que utiliza el lenguaje de programación Ruby.
Nuestro equipo especializado de ingenieros puede ayudarle a decidir si utilizar Ruby o Ruby on Rails para su próximo proyecto de desarrollo.
Servicios de desarrollo en Ruby
En One Solutions ofrecemos soluciones fiables utilizando Ruby con expertos de clase mundial.